When the Denver Broncos spent a 7th-round pick in the 2025 NFL Draft on tight end Caleb Lohner, they knew it was going to require some patience. Lohner didn't even play 60 snaps of football at Utah, even though he was able to cash in every single one of his catches for a score.

While the sample size on Lohner was small, the upside was enormous. Lohner is a big-bodied tight end at 6-foot-7 with a tremendous catch radius. He's got the potential to be a fun weapon in the passing game, but playing only 56 snaps in college?
